/**
 * @version 1.0.0
 * @package Gator Forms
 * @copyright (C) 2018 Gator Forms, All rights reserved. https://gatorforms.com
 * @license GNU/GPL http://www.gnu.org/licenses/gpl-3.0.html
 * @author Piotr Moćko
 */

/* Load images in IE7 instead of using Data URI */
form.pwebcontact-form .pweb-msg .pweb-progress,
.pweb-modal.modal .modal-body.pweb-progress {
	*background-image: url(../images/loading.gif); /* IE7 */
}
.pweb-modal-close {
	*background-image: url(../../system/images/modal/closebox.png) !important; /* IE7 */
}

/* Tooltip */
form.pwebcontact-form .tooltip {
	filter: alpha(opacity=0);
}
form.pwebcontact-form .tooltip.in {
	filter: alpha(opacity=80);
}

/* Add files button */
form.pwebcontact-form .pweb-uploader .fileinput-button.btn {
	*padding-top: 0px; /* IE7 */
}
.pweb-icomoon form.pwebcontact-form .pweb-uploader .fileinput-button.btn {
	*padding-bottom: 8px; /* IE7 */
}
.pweb-uploader .fileinput-button input {
	filter: alpha(opacity=0);
	*font-size: 100%;
    *height: 100%;
}
.pweb-icomoon .pweb-uploader .icon-plus-sign {
	*display: none; /* IE7 */
}

/* Fields */
form.pwebcontact-form input.pweb-input,
form.pwebcontact-form select,
form.pwebcontact-form textarea {
	*display: block; /* IE7 */
}
form.pwebcontact-form input.pweb-input,
form.pwebcontact-form select {
	*height: 22px; /* IE7 */
}
form.pwebcontact-form input.pweb-checkbox,
form.pwebcontact-form input.pweb-radio {
	margin-top: 0;
}

/* System message */
form.pwebcontact-form .pweb-msg-button {
	*display: inline;
}

/* Lightbox - close button */
.pweb-modal-close {
	*right: -5px;
	*top: -5px;
}
.pweb-rtl .pweb-modal-close {
	*left: -5px;
}

/* Accordion */
.pweb-accordion.pweb-accordion-boxed .pwebcontact-container {
 	*position: relative;
	*top: 15px;
	*margin-top: 0;
	*margin-bottom: 15px;
}
.pweb-accordion.pweb-accordion-boxed .pweb-arrow {
	*top: -10px;
}
.pweb-accordion.pweb-accordion-boxed .pweb-button-close {
	*top: 0;
}

/* Toggler tab */
.pwebcontact_toggler.pweb-toggler-black {
	-pie-background: linear-gradient(top,#333,#000);
}
.pweb-top .pwebcontact_toggler.pweb-toggler-black {
	-pie-background: linear-gradient(bottom,#333,#000);
}
.pweb-vertical.pweb-left .pwebcontact_toggler.pweb-toggler-black {
	-pie-background: linear-gradient(right,#333,#000);
}
.pweb-vertical.pweb-right .pwebcontact_toggler.pweb-toggler-black {
	-pie-background: linear-gradient(left,#333,#000);
}

.pwebcontact_toggler.pweb-toggler-blue {
	-pie-background: linear-gradient(top,#08c,#0044cc);
}
.pweb-top .pwebcontact_toggler.pweb-toggler-blue {
	-pie-background: linear-gradient(bottom,#08c,#0044cc);
}
.pweb-vertical.pweb-left .pwebcontact_toggler.pweb-toggler-blue {
	-pie-background: linear-gradient(right,#08c,#0044cc);
}
.pweb-vertical.pweb-right .pwebcontact_toggler.pweb-toggler-blue {
	-pie-background: linear-gradient(left,#08c,#0044cc);
}

.pwebcontact_toggler.pweb-toggler-gray {
	-pie-background: linear-gradient(top,#cbcbcb,#a2a2a2);
}
.pweb-top .pwebcontact_toggler.pweb-toggler-gray {
	-pie-background: linear-gradient(bottom,#cbcbcb,#a2a2a2);
}
.pweb-vertical.pweb-left .pwebcontact_toggler.pweb-toggler-gray {
	-pie-background: linear-gradient(right,#cbcbcb,#a2a2a2);
}
.pweb-vertical.pweb-right .pwebcontact_toggler.pweb-toggler-gray {
	-pie-background: linear-gradient(left,#cbcbcb,#a2a2a2);
}

.pwebcontact_toggler.pweb-toggler-green {
	-pie-background: linear-gradient(top,#62c462,#51a351);
}
.pweb-top .pwebcontact_toggler.pweb-toggler-green {
	-pie-background: linear-gradient(bottom,#62c462,#51a351);
}
.pweb-vertical.pweb-left .pwebcontact_toggler.pweb-toggler-green {
	-pie-background: linear-gradient(right,#62c462,#51a351);
}
.pweb-vertical.pweb-right .pwebcontact_toggler.pweb-toggler-green {
	-pie-background: linear-gradient(left,#62c462,#51a351);
}

.pwebcontact_toggler.pweb-toggler-lightblue {
	-pie-background: linear-gradient(top,#5bc0de,#2f96b4);
}
.pweb-top .pwebcontact_toggler.pweb-toggler-lightblue {
	-pie-background: linear-gradient(bottom,#5bc0de,#2f96b4);
}
.pweb-vertical.pweb-left .pwebcontact_toggler.pweb-toggler-lightblue {
	-pie-background: linear-gradient(right,#5bc0de,#2f96b4);
}
.pweb-vertical.pweb-right .pwebcontact_toggler.pweb-toggler-lightblue {
	-pie-background: linear-gradient(left,#5bc0de,#2f96b4);
}

.pwebcontact_toggler.pweb-toggler-orange {
	-pie-background: linear-gradient(top,#E56129,#D64C11);
}
.pweb-top .pwebcontact_toggler.pweb-toggler-orange {
	-pie-background: linear-gradient(bottom,#E56129,#D64C11);
}
.pweb-vertical.pweb-left .pwebcontact_toggler.pweb-toggler-orange {
	-pie-background: linear-gradient(right,#E56129,#D64C11);
}
.pweb-vertical.pweb-right .pwebcontact_toggler.pweb-toggler-orange {
	-pie-background: linear-gradient(left,#E56129,#D64C11);
}

.pwebcontact_toggler.pweb-toggler-pink {
	-pie-background: linear-gradient(top,#E5276C,#CE1458);
}
.pweb-top .pwebcontact_toggler.pweb-toggler-pink {
	-pie-background: linear-gradient(bottom,#E5276C,#CE1458);
}
.pweb-vertical.pweb-left .pwebcontact_toggler.pweb-toggler-pink {
	-pie-background: linear-gradient(right,#E5276C,#CE1458);
}
.pweb-vertical.pweb-right .pwebcontact_toggler.pweb-toggler-pink {
	-pie-background: linear-gradient(left,#E5276C,#CE1458);
}

.pwebcontact_toggler.pweb-toggler-red {
	-pie-background: linear-gradient(top,#ee5f5b,#bd362f);
}
.pweb-top .pwebcontact_toggler.pweb-toggler-red {
	-pie-background: linear-gradient(bottom,#ee5f5b,#bd362f);
}
.pweb-vertical.pweb-left .pwebcontact_toggler.pweb-toggler-red {
	-pie-background: linear-gradient(right,#ee5f5b,#bd362f);
}
.pweb-vertical.pweb-right .pwebcontact_toggler.pweb-toggler-red {
	-pie-background: linear-gradient(left,#ee5f5b,#bd362f);
}

.pwebcontact_toggler.pweb-toggler-violet {
	-pie-background: linear-gradient(top,#BD33E0,#A219C4);
}
.pweb-top .pwebcontact_toggler.pweb-toggler-violet {
	-pie-background: linear-gradient(bottom,#BD33E0,#A219C4);
}
.pweb-vertical.pweb-left .pwebcontact_toggler.pweb-toggler-violet {
	-pie-background: linear-gradient(right,#BD33E0,#A219C4);
}
.pweb-vertical.pweb-right .pwebcontact_toggler.pweb-toggler-violet {
	-pie-background: linear-gradient(left,#BD33E0,#A219C4);
}

.pwebcontact_toggler.pweb-toggler-white {
	-pie-background: linear-gradient(top,#fff,#EFEFEF);
}
.pweb-top .pwebcontact_toggler.pweb-toggler-white {
	-pie-background: linear-gradient(bottom,#fff,#EFEFEF);
}
.pweb-vertical.pweb-left .pwebcontact_toggler.pweb-toggler-white {
	-pie-background: linear-gradient(right,#fff,#EFEFEF);
}
.pweb-vertical.pweb-right .pwebcontact_toggler.pweb-toggler-white {
	-pie-background: linear-gradient(left,#fff,#EFEFEF);
}

.pwebcontact_toggler.pweb-toggler-yellow {
	-pie-background: linear-gradient(top,#fbb450,#f89406);
}
.pweb-top .pwebcontact_toggler.pweb-toggler-yellow {
	-pie-background: linear-gradient(bottom,#fbb450,#f89406);
}
.pweb-vertical.pweb-left .pwebcontact_toggler.pweb-toggler-yellow {
	-pie-background: linear-gradient(right,#fbb450,#f89406);
}
.pweb-vertical.pweb-right .pwebcontact_toggler.pweb-toggler-yellow {
	-pie-background: linear-gradient(left,#fbb450,#f89406);
}


/*!
 * Bootstrap v2.3.2
 *
 * Copyright 2012 Twitter, Inc
 * Licensed under the Apache License v2.0
 * http://www.apache.org/licenses/LICENSE-2.0
 *
 * Redeclared styles only for contact form
 */

.pweb-glyphicons [class^="icon-"],
.pweb-glyphicons [class*=" icon-"] {
  *margin-right: 0.3em;
}

.pweb-alert .close {
  filter: alpha(opacity=20);
}
.pweb-alert .close:hover,
.pweb-alert .close:focus {
  filter: alpha(opacity=40);
}

form.pwebcontact-form .btn {
  fil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#ffffffff', endColorstr='#ffe6e6e6', GradientType=0);
  filter: progid:DXImageTransform.Microsoft.gradient(enabled=false);
  *display: inline;
  *margin-left: 0.3em;
  *background-color: #e6e6e6;
  *border: 0;
  *zoom: 1;
}
form.pwebcontact-form .btn:first-child {
  *margin-left: 0;
}
form.pwebcontact-form button.btn,
form.pwebcontact-form input[type="submit"].btn {
  *padding-top: 3px;
  *padding-bottom: 3px;
}

.modal-backdrop,
.modal-backdrop.fade.in {
  filter: alpha(opacity=80);
}
.modal-backdrop.fade.in {
  *top: 0;
}

.pweb-uploader .progress {
  fil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#fff5f5f5', endColorstr='#fff9f9f9', GradientType=0);
}
.pweb-uploader .progress .bar {
  fil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#ff149bdf', endColorstr='#ff0480be', GradientType=0);
}